1996 Fighting Forces Royal Netherlands Marine

# 35324 - 1996 Fighting Forces Royal Netherlands Marine

$5.95
(No reviews yet) Write a Review
Image Condition Price Qty
61117
Medal ⓘ Sold out. Sold out.
Sold Out
Mounts - Click Here
Mount Price Qty